Got a couple of e-mails over the last couple of days of note.
The first from Jaroslav Olsa Jr., a Czech SF fan who once visited Singapore years ago and got taken out to dinner by the now defunct Science Fiction Association of Singapore. He was working with the Czech Foreign Ministry at that point in Prague, and whaddya know - he's now the Czech Ambassador to Zimbabwe! Anyway, that aside, Jaroslav's still active in Czech fandom as an editor and he lets me know he's putting together a collection of Asian SF for a Bulgarian fan publication, and he wants permission to use one of my stories. So look for either "The Triumphant Return of Buck Savage!" or "Birthgrave" to be translated into Bulgarian sometime soon.
The other e-mail was from the webmaster of the official 2000AD website. For those not in the know, 2000AD is the UK's premiere SF comics magazine, in whose pages Judge Dredd first appeared, where virtually every British comic book writer of note got their start, and where Alan Moore's brilliant "The Ballad of Halo Jones" appeared, which inspired of course, my own song "Halo Jones". It's going to show up as a link to my site on their music downloads page.
Wonder if I should tell them that "Halo Jones" is coming out on the CD...
